Trump’s Truth Social Tipped FBI To Provo Man Killed Following Biden Threat

(Provo, UT) — Former President Donald Trump’s Truth Social media platform tipped off the FBI in March about a Provo man who made online threats to President Biden and who was shot by FBI agents this week. Agents shot and killed Craig Robertson outside his Provo home on Wednesday when they tried to arrest him for threatening to kill Biden as he visited Utah Wednesday and Thursday. Truth Social notified the FBI in March after Robertson posted a threat to kill Manhattan District Attorney Alvin Bragg, who is prosecuting Trump over an alleged hush money payment to adult film star Stormy Daniels. The 75-year-old Robertson was armed when FBI agents came to his home, pointed the weapon at agents, and didn’t respond to their commands before they shot him, a senior official told NBC.
